Your favourite club in Kuala Lumpur has finally returned!

Malaysians probably have heard of the name Zouk, as it was a popular clubbing place in KL. Not long ago, Zouk KL was permanently closed, and will now open its doors as a new brand — Spark Club KL.

Located in TREC Kuala Lumpur, Spark Club KL will officially reopen on 25 November 2022 (Friday). On its grand opening night, the club will feature Blink to present “Decadance”, namely 10 years of dance music exclusively. This is also the artist’s first show post-pandemic.

Those who are interested can purchase the tickets here. The show will begin at 10pm till late at night; only individuals aged 21 years old or above are allowed to enter.
